Job summary

Hawaiian Electric is seeking a Technology Consultant to scout and evaluate advanced grid technologies for RD&D and pilot projects in Honolulu. You will manage the technology innovation portfolio, coordinate external funding, and lead governance for proposals and test deployments.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ering or related field from ABET-accredited college or university.
  • Thorough knowledge of electrical power systems and grid operations.
  • Experience with technology scouting, RD&D, and project governance.

Responsibilities

  • Scout and evaluate emerging grid technologies for RD&D and pilot programs.
  • Lead technology governance, project scoping, budgets, and stage-gate reviews.
  • Coordinate internal and external collaborations; function as a technology liaison.
  • Facilitate technology transfer and support implementation of company plans.
